The Contribution of Franjo Fancev to the Study of the History of the Romany Population in Croatia
Danijel VOJAK
Abstract
The contribution of Franjo Fancev to the study of the history
of the Romany population in Croatia is analysed in this
paper through his articles about Romany people, archive
documents and relevant literature. Franjo Fancev was one of
the most important Croatian linguists and historians of the
first half of the 20th century. He wrote five articles about the history and current position of the Romany population in
Croatia and Europe and in 1912 he published this article in
the Croatian daily newspaper "Narodne novine". In his
articles Fancev writes about the history, migration, language,
culture and position of the Romany population in Croatia
and Europe at the beginning of the 20th century. As a
librarian in the Public library in Zagreb, he used
contemporary literature regarding the history and culture of
the Romany population, eg. Franc Miklosich, Josef Karl
Ludwig Habsburg. Fancev was among the first Croatian
scientists to write about the Romany population, and his
articles are an essential source for writing about Romany
people in Croatia, today.
